After reading about new YouTube API and Hulu launch, I guess I realized difference between distribution & destination.
As I understand it, a web service is "destination" where people stay there, like yahoo.com. It essentially is a portal which have original editorial and may aggregate external content. Techcrunch noted with new YouTube APIs there is a strong indication that YouTube wants to be in hosting and distribution business as opposed to destination.
On the "distribution" side, Hulu CEO Jason Kilar notes that he is happy to know that that somebody who’s consuming the full episode of 30 Rock was within Yahoo. I guess the main motivation behind "distribution" business model is it is hard to create new destination. a good analogy from physical world is how many malls one can open. So it is in best interest of content providers that they keep open mind towards having somebody else host their content. Of course, one needs to make sure that balance doenst tilt all the way like what Steve Jobs did to music industry.
